Understanding the Circulatory System
Before delving into how bracelets might play a role, it's essential to grasp the basics of the circulatory system. It comprises the heart, arteries, veins, and capillaries. The heart pumps blood, arteries carry oxygenated blood away from the heart, veins return deoxygenated blood to the heart, and capillaries are the tiny vessels where the exchange of oxygen, nutrients, and waste occurs. Factors that can negatively impact circulation include:
- Sedentary lifestyle: Lack of movement can lead to blood pooling.
- Poor diet: High sodium and unhealthy fats can contribute to vascular problems.
- Stress: Chronic stress can constrict blood vessels.
- Smoking: Damages blood vessels and reduces oxygen-carrying capacity.
- Certain medical conditions: Diabetes, high blood pressure, and obesity can affect circulation.

Integrating Bracelets into a Holistic Approach
It's vital to reiterate that bracelets are best viewed as a complementary element within a broader strategy for circulatory health. A truly effective approach involves:
- Regular Exercise: Activities like walking, swimming, and cycling are excellent for promoting blood flow.
- Balanced Diet: Focus on f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ins. Limit processed foods, excessive salt, and unhealthy fats.
- Hydration: Drinking plenty of water is essential for maintaining blood volume and viscosity.
- Stress Management: Techniques such as meditation, yoga, and deep breathing can help relax blood vessels.
- Adequate Sleep: Essential for cellular repair and overall bodily function.
- Avoiding Smoking: Quitting smoking is one of the most impactful steps for circulatory health.
